What Are Industrial Mini PCs?
Industrial Mini PCs are compact, ruggedized computing systems designed for demanding environments and continuous operation. Unlike consumer-grade desktops, they prioritize reliability, durability, and long-term availability over raw performance. They are engineered to withstand harsh conditions such as extreme temperatures, dust, vibration, and 24/7 operation, making them ideal for business, industrial, and embedded applications. Key features often include fanless cooling for silent, maintenance-free operation, wide-range power input, and support for multiple operating systems.
Key Specifications and Technical Details
A typical industrial-grade mini PC, like those based on the Intel N100 processor, offers a balance of efficiency and capability. Core specifications include a modern, low-power quad-core CPU, ample DDR4 RAM (often 8GB to 16GB), and solid-state storage (128GB to 512GB). Connectivity is robust, featuring multiple Gigabit Ethernet ports, USB 3.2 ports, HDMI/DisplayPort outputs, and optional Wi-Fi. The fanless design eliminates moving parts, a critical factor for reliability in dusty environments and for noise-sensitive installations. These systems often support a wide operating temperature range (e.g., -20°C to 60°C) and come with industrial mounting options like VESA or DIN-rail.
Use Cases and Applications
Industrial Mini PCs serve a vast array of applications across different sectors. In commercial settings, they are perfect for digital signage, point-of-sale (POS) systems, and thin clients for office workstations. In industrial automation, they control machinery, act as HMIs (Human-Machine Interfaces), and manage data acquisition on the factory floor. For embedded systems, they are deployed in transportation (ticketing, infotainment), healthcare (medical carts, diagnostic equipment), and smart city infrastructure (kiosks, surveillance). Their small footprint and ruggedness allow them to be installed in space-constrained or challenging locations.
Comparison: Industrial Mini PC vs. Standard Desktop
| Feature | Industrial Mini PC | Standard Consumer Desktop |
|---|---|---|
| Form Factor | Ultra-compact, fanless | Large tower with fans |
| Durability | Designed for 24/7 operation, wide temp range | For office/home use |
| Reliability | High MTBF (Mean Time Between Failures) | Standard consumer-grade |
| Power Input | Wide-range DC (e.g., 9-36V) for stability | Standard AC only |
| Mounting | VESA, wall, DIN-rail | Desk placement only |
| Typical Use | Embedded, industrial, commercial | Gaming, general computing |
